Dominique Ariane Swain (born August 12, 1980) is an American film actress. She may be best known for her role as the title character in the 1997 film adaptation of Vladimir Nabokov's novel Lolita. Dominique Swain: BiographyDominique Swain - Early lifeSwain was born in Santa Monica, California, the daughter of Cindy (née Fitzgerald) and David Swain, Sr., an electrical engineer. Swain grew up in Malibu with four siblings living a modest lifestyle and was a straight-A student at Malibu High School. In 1993, Swain was a stunt double in the film The Good Son. Her sister is the actress Chelse Swain. Dominique Swain - CareerIn 1995, Swain was chosen from 2,500 girls to star in the controversial remake of Lolita; the film was released in 1997. Shortly after, Swain starred as the rebellious daughter of John Travolta in action film Face/Off. After Face/Off, she starred in many low-budget films. In 2002, Stuff magazine named her #79 of the "102 Sexiest Women In The World." In February 2007, she was the cover girl on Stuff magazine. Also in February, she appeared in the straight-to-DVD horror movie Dead Mary. She recently did a cameo appearance in the Nickelback video for "Rockstar". She lip syncs the lyrics while lying in a bathtub filled with bubbles. She also appeared in the video for Shaun Mullins' song "Lullaby". Dominique Swain - Personal lifeSwain is a spokesperson for the People for the Ethical Treatment of Animals (PETA). At the age of 21, she became the youngest model to pose nude for PETA. In the Lolita-esque ad, set in a classroom, she stands at a blackboard writing, "I'd rather go naked than wear fur". The caption below reads: "Kindness Is a Class Act." She has erroneously been reported to be a vegan or vegetarian in the past, but this was probably an incorrect assumption based upon her support of PETA's anti-fur campaigns.
